Understanding size heterogeneity is essential for ensuring the quality and safety of monoclonal antibody therapeutics. This resource explores how two complementary analytical techniques—size‑exclusion chromatography (SEC) and CE‑SDS—work together to deliver a complete picture of high‑ and low‑molecular‑weight impurities in the NISTmAb reference standard. SEC offers reliable quantification of monomer levels and aggregate species under native conditions, while CE‑SDS reveals detailed fragmentation patterns and accurately measures low‑molecular‑weight variants that SEC often underestimates. By comparing results from both approaches, discover where each technique excels and why combining them leads to a more confident characterization of antibody integrity.
